The key to approval alerts is setting the correct approval dates. Approval dates can be set either manually or automatically; either during document creation or later by editing the approval properties. Separate approval dates can be set for internal approval and external approval. The Alerts add-on calculates approval dates automatically by added a system administrator-specified period of days to the date that the document was received (for example, from another organization). If no document receipt date is set (for example, your organization created the document), the Alerts add-on adds the period to the date that the document was created. You can override the calculated date by setting a date yourself. Conversely, you can change the document receipt date and have the Alerts add-on calculate a new approval date.
Note The properties used by your organization to calculate approval dates are configurable by a system administrator. Not all properties described in the following table are used in all configurations. Consult a system administrator for the configuration used by your organization.
To set a document's approval properties:
Property | Description |
---|---|
Approval |
To override a date calculated by the document's Type or Approval class value, type a date or click Date and select a date from the calendar that appears. Clear this property if you want the system to calculate the date based on the other property values. Overdue dates appear in red text. |
Approval class |
If this property is present, select a class from the list. Values in the list are configurable by a system administrator. The value will determine the approval period that is added to the value of Document received or the document creation date to calculate the value for Approval. The approval date might be calculated on the value of Type instead. |
Document received |
If this property is present, type the date when the document was received or click Date and select a date from the calendar that appears. The approval period configured for the selected Approval class or Type will be added to this date to calculate the value of Approval. If this property is empty, the document's creation date is used instead. |
External approval |
To override a date calculated by the document's Type or Approval class value, type a date or click Date and select a date from the calendar that appears. Clear this property if you want the system to calculate the date based on the other property values. Overdue dates appear in red text. |
Responsible user |
Type a workspace user name to receive alert emails if the document's Status property is not set to Approved relative to the date specified in Approval. Only one user can be specified in this property. |
Type |
Select the appropriate document type from the list. Values in the list are configurable by a system administrator. The value will determine the approval period that is added to the value of Document received or the document creation date to calculate the value for Approval. The approval date might be calculated on the value of Approval class instead. |
